oft 47, a back‑office automation and commission‑management platform for real‑estate brokerages, has launched Loft 47 for Teams, a solution that streamlines payouts, accounting and commission workflows while giving leaders instant insight into performance and profitability.
“Teams are running more complex operations inside brokerages and deserve the same financial intelligence as owners,” CEO Sasha Hryciuk explains. “Our new offering removes manual reconciliation, spreadsheets and guesswork, letting leaders focus on growth.”
Built on Loft 47’s engine, the team version automates commission allocation, sub‑team tracking, deductions and deposit monitoring, instantly reporting gross and net earnings per agent. A unified dashboard displays trends, cash flow and individual or sub‑team metrics, while AI auditing extracts key contract details and verifies compliance.
Early users report up to 70 % less time on commission calculations, a 90 % drop in manual errors and 50 % time saved per deal for admins. “Loft 47 has transformed how we view our team’s finances,” says Claire Crawford, operations director at RE/MAX’s Crawford & Lee. “We can now separate team income from agent payouts, see real performance, and rely on accurate numbers every month. It’s become our financial backbone.”
The dashboard offers interactive views of splits, income, closings, pipeline and leads. Loft 47 for Teams integrates with Rechat, Dotloop, DocuSign Rooms, SkySlope, Zum Rails, QuickBooks Online and Xero. Onboarding takes under 30 days: review structure, configure workflows, import deals, set users, train, test, then launch with ongoing support.
